I just started Spiritual Police スピリチュアル ポリス, which is a spin-0ff of Otodama (Otodama: Voice From the Dead) オトダマ – 音霊 –, which I’ve not read, by NITTA Youka 新田祐克, better known for her classic Embracing Love Haru o Daite Ita 春を抱いていた and published in English in the US by SubLime (VIZ).

This is a detective mystery drama BL that is extremely gruesome, and possibly, at least when it comes to corruption within politics and police right on (but not exactly like this since it’s science fiction).  I have to admit that this is too gruesome for me – I’m talking about ****spoiler alert**** eyes being gouged out of one of the main characters, rape, slavery, blackmail, etc – all to the main couple.  There may be are other very edgy things going on with both the main characters further into the story that will be just too edgy for me, so I’m not sure if I’ll continue the series, even though it would be unusual and very unlikely to have an unhappy ending in BL.

The series does have a solid story, which is a good point for it and not the usual story found in so much BL.  Since it’s a spin-off and Japan isn’t much ahead of the US English version of  Spiritual Police スピリチュアル ポリス(well done VIZ), it would have been best if Otodama (Otodama: Voice From the Dead) オトダマ – 音霊 – had been published in the US in English first and released, since it’s only 3 volumes, giving the time for Spiritual Police スピリチュアル ポリス to have more volumes before starting it.
